Hamisa Mobetto has publicly supported her husband Aziz Ki's move to Morocco's Wydad, even though it meant leaving her home country's club, Yanga SC.

Stephane Aziz Ki ditched his wife Hamisa Mobetto’s home team, Tanzania’s Yanga SC, for Moroccan giants Wydad Athletic Club.

Despite his move from Tanzania, Hamisa Mobetto, a fashion entrepreneur and socialite, has cheered her husband for making such a huge milestone in his career, seemingly choosing her love for him over her country.

Hamisa Mobetto and Aziz Ki tied the knot on Sunday, February 16, 2025. The couple’s Nikah ceremony took place at the Nnuur Mosque in Mbweni, Dar es Salaam.

The ceremony was officiated by Sheikh Walid Alhad Omar, alongside other clerics. In terms of dowry payment, Aziz Ki presented 30 cows and Sh 30 million, and his move to Morocco certainly requires her support.

Hamisa Mobetto was present during Aziz Ki's unveiling, and she penned a heartfelt message, congratulating her husband.

She shared a lengthy post on her Instagram page, noting that Aziz Ki is one of the hardest-working people she knows, and he deserves all the great things in life.

Hamisa Mobetto added that Aziz Ki is always hungry for success, and she did not have any doubts that he would show up for the Moroccan giants in style.

“As your wife, your best friend, and your number one fan, my prayer every day is for you to succeed beyond the greatness you always dream of. Keep shining, keep believing, keep pushing the boundaries of what is possible. I know this is a new beginning of greater things,” Hamisa Mobetto said.

“I am behind you every step of the way, in every fight, every goal, and every dream you fight for. We love you, we pray for you, and we are with you until the end.”

How Much Will Aziz Ki Earn After Signing with Wydad?

Aziz Ki has penned a two-year contract with Wydad, where he is set to earn an annual salary of $480,000 (approximately Ksh62 million), translating to $40,000 (Ksh5.2 million) per month.

On top of his salary, he will receive a signing bonus of $150,000 (Ksh19.4 million), with additional performance-based incentives for goals and assists, though the exact figures remain undisclosed.

As part of the lucrative deal, he will also be provided with a house, a car, and business-class air travel.
